            I don't see json-plugin under Available-Modules section in the output of # syslog-ng -V

I have also compiled syslog-ng from source (3.6.4), and it shows json-plugin in the output of syslog-ng -V You may need to pass enable-json flag while compiling it from source.

Had parser errors:

[root@xxxxxx  ~]# syslog-ng -s
Error parsing config, Error compiling template (Unknown template function "format-json") in /usr/local/share/syslog-ng/include/scl/cim/template.conf at line 23, column 32:
                                                                              included from /usr/local/etc/scl.conf line 29, column 1
                                                                              included from /usr/local/etc/syslog-ng.conf line 8, column 1

template-function "format-cim" "$(format-json --pair @timestamp='${R_ISODATE}' --pair @message='${MSG}' --key .cim.* --shift 5 --key _* --key .* --replace-prefix .=_ --key *.*)\n";
                               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^


Moved /usr/local/share/syslog-ng/include/scl/cim and no parser errors.
